Swedish residential investor Akelius has bought the 211-flat Hampstead portfolio for £84m.
It bought 15 buildings from a private family investor who had assembled the portfolio over the past decade.
It has a net rent passing of £3.4m, but an ERV of £3.7m, giving a yield of 4.4%
Most of the properties are located in Hampstead and were built in the early 1900s.
Five purpose-built blocks house 106 of the flats, while a further 96 are in eight converted period townhouses.
District | Properties | Flats |
---|---|---|
Hampstead | 10 | 127 |
Southgate | 1 | 46 |
Crouch End | 1 | 17 |
Finchley | 1 | 12 |
Belsize Park | 2 | 9 |
Akelius first announced its intention to break into the UK residential market in 2011 and has since built a portfolio of 1,573 units.
Savills advised the vendor.
